See Your Dentist Before Your Trip

Even if your family wants its vacation now, have your group get dental checkups before the trip. These visits with your dentist will make your summer fun even sweeter.

To be clear, dental checkups are the top form of oral preventive care. They let your dentist detect (and treat) your smile’s issues before an emergency can occur. So, having your family get them before a vacation makes oral problems abroad less likely. You could then avoid expensive and stressful care away from home.

Pack the Dental Essentials

If you’re going on a summer vacation, you’ll likely remember to pack swimsuits, towels, and sandals. However, don’t forget to bring essential oral care tools as well. Such items will keep your mouth clean and bright during your trip.

Of course, these “dental essentials” are your typical oral hygiene products. They include a soft-bristled toothbrush, toothpaste, floss, and mouthwash. You won’t want to overlook them, as they may be unavailable or pricey at your trip destination.

Stick to Your Oral Hygiene Routine

While summer can be busy and fun-filled, stick to your oral hygiene routine. Giving it up during your vacation will dirty your mouth and cause problems.

To be specific, try to follow the core oral hygiene rules. First, brush your teeth twice daily for two minutes per session. Next, you should floss between each tooth once daily to ensure a thorough cleaning.

Watch What & How You Eat

It’s perfectly fine to try new foods on your summer vacation. That said, do be cautious of what and how you eat. Going overboard on certain items won’t do your smile good.

For example, note the amount of sugar you’re having. You can keep overly sweet drinks from hurting your teeth by switching to water or using a straw. Similarly, following up a dessert with water is a good idea – doing so washes away the sugar. There’s also the option of packing healthy snacks in advance to save money and your teeth.
